... Read moreAs a longtime fan of cyberpunk literature, I found SIGHTSEER, Book 1 of The Plastic Fantastic series, to be a refreshing take on the genre. What stood out to me most was how the story embraces classic cyberpunk themes like dystopian futures and advanced technology, yet presents them with a unique narrative style. The title itself, "SIGHT SEER," evokes the feeling of exploring a new, often bewildering world where human experiences intertwine with artificial enhancements and digital realms. Dean Vale’s storytelling effectively balances high-tech escapades with personal stories of identity and survival, which I think will resonate well with readers who enjoy character-driven plots alongside cyberpunk aesthetics. One aspect I appreciated deeply was the world-building. The environments feel immersive and vivid, allowing readers to picture the settings without struggling through overly complex descriptions. The use of visual motifs and symbolic references enhances the reading experience, making it easy to visualize the cyberpunk atmosphere without losing the plot’s momentum. If you’re someone who loves diving into books that explore themes like artificial intelligence, societal collapse, and human augmentation, this series seems like a perfect fit. The hashtag #cyberpunk is well-deserved here, and the diverse character representation adds to the authenticity and inclusiveness in the futuristic society depicted. Overall, SIGHTSEER goes beyond just following cyberpunk tropes; it innovates while paying homage to the classics. I recommend giving it a read if you’re eager for a fresh but true-to-genre cyberpunk narrative.
